企业数据备份与恢复技术详解及实现方法
引言
在数字化转型的浪潮中,数据已成为企业最宝贵的资产。无论是企业中台、数字孪生还是数字可视化,数据的完整性和可用性都是核心诉求。然而,数据面临的风险也日益增加,包括硬件故障、病毒攻击、人为错误以及自然灾害等。为了确保数据的安全,企业必须采取有效的备份与恢复策略。本文将从技术角度详细解析企业数据备份与恢复的核心方法,并结合实际场景提供实现建议。
数据备份与恢复的定义与重要性
什么是数据备份?
数据备份是指将企业的核心数据(如数据库、文件、日志等)以电子的方式复制并保存到安全的存储介质中。备份的目的是在数据丢失或损坏时,能够快速恢复数据,确保业务连续性。
关键点:
- 数据备份是数据保护的基础。
- 备份数据需要存储在独立于原始数据的介质中,以避免物理损坏或同一存储设备故障。
什么是数据恢复?
数据恢复是指在数据丢失或损坏后,通过备份数据或其他手段将数据还原到可用状态的过程。数据恢复的目标是尽可能快地恢复数据,以减少业务中断的时间和成本。
关键点:
- 数据恢复的及时性直接影响企业的损失。
- 数据恢复依赖于备份的质量和完整性。
备份与恢复的重要性
- 保障业务连续性:在数据丢失后,快速恢复可以减少业务中断时间。
- 防止数据丢失:通过定期备份,确保数据的安全性。
- 合规性要求:许多行业(如金融、医疗等)有数据保存和备份的法规要求。
数据备份与恢复的技术实现
1. 数据备份策略
(1)数据分类与优先级
在制定备份策略之前,企业需要对数据进行分类,并确定每类数据的优先级。常见的数据分类包括:
- 关键业务数据:如客户信息、财务数据、订单记录等,这类数据的丢失可能导致严重后果。
- 普通业务数据:如文档、邮件等,重要性较低但仍然需要保护。
- 非关键数据:如临时文件、缓存数据等,恢复优先级最低。
实施建议:
- 对关键业务数据进行全量备份,确保其完整性。
- 对普通业务数据进行增量备份,减少存储空间和时间成本。
(2)备份频率
备份频率取决于数据的重要性和变化频率。常见的备份类型包括:
- 全量备份:对所有数据进行完整备份,适用于重要数据。
- 增量备份:仅备份自上次备份以来发生变化的数据,节省时间和存储空间。
- 差异备份:备份自上次全量备份以来发生变化的数据,比增量备份更高效。
实施建议:
- 关键业务数据应每周进行一次全量备份。
- 普通业务数据可以每天进行一次增量备份。
(3)备份存储介质
选择合适的备份存储介质是确保备份数据可用性的关键。常见的备份介质包括:
- 本地硬盘:成本低,但存在单点故障风险。
- 云存储:高可用性,支持异地备份,但可能涉及存储成本。
- 磁带:适合长期存储,但读写速度较慢。
- 网络存储:通过SAN或NAS实现高可用性备份。
实施建议:
- 结合企业需求选择本地和云存储的混合备份方案。
- 定期测试备份介质的可用性,确保在需要时能够快速访问。
(4)备份加密与压缩
为了确保备份数据的安全性和传输效率,企业可以对备份数据进行加密和压缩。
- 加密:防止未经授权的访问,尤其是在云备份场景中。
- 压缩:减少备份数据的体积,节省存储空间和传输时间。
实施建议:
- 使用AES-256等强加密算法对备份数据进行加密。
- 选择高效的压缩算法(如gzip或bzip2)以优化存储和传输效率。
2. 数据恢复流程
(1)恢复前的准备工作
- 备份介质检查:确保备份数据完整且可用。
- 恢复计划制定:根据数据丢失的具体情况,选择合适的恢复策略。
(2)数据恢复步骤
- 选择恢复点:根据备份数据的时间点,选择最近的可用备份。
- 数据还原:将备份数据还原到目标存储位置。
- 数据验证:确保还原后的数据完整且可用。
(3)恢复后的验证与测试
- 数据校验:通过哈希校验或文件校验码确保数据完整性。
- 系统测试:在恢复数据后,进行全面的系统测试,确保业务正常运行。
数据备份与恢复的解决方案
1. 传统备份方案
- 本地备份:通过硬盘或磁带进行备份,适用于中小型企业。
- 网络备份:通过局域网或广域网进行数据备份,适用于分布式企业。
2. 云备份方案
- 云存储备份:将数据备份到第三方云存储服务(如阿里云、AWS等)。
- 混合备份:结合本地和云存储,实现数据的多副本备份。
3. 第三方备份工具
- 商业化备份软件:如Veeam、BackupExec等,提供全面的备份与恢复功能。
- 开源备份工具:如Bacula、Duplicity等,适合预算有限的企业。
数据备份与恢复的最佳实践
1. 定期备份
2. 备份介质多样化
- 将数据备份到本地和云存储的组合,降低单点故障风险。
3. 备份数据加密
- 对备份数据进行加密,确保数据在传输和存储过程中的安全性。
4. 定期测试备份
- 定期进行备份恢复测试,确保备份数据的完整性和可用性。
5. 培训与演练
- 对企业的IT团队和关键人员进行备份与恢复培训,确保在紧急情况下能够快速响应。
结论
企业数据备份与恢复是确保业务连续性和数据安全的核心技术。通过制定合理的备份策略、选择合适的存储介质以及使用高效的恢复工具,企业可以最大限度地降低数据丢失的风险。同时,定期的测试和演练是确保备份与恢复计划有效性的关键。对于希望进一步优化数据管理能力的企业,可以申请试用DTStack的解决方案,以获得更强大、更灵活的数据备份与恢复能力。
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。